Que.
Sodium thiosulphate is obtained by reaction of
A.
Sodium hydroxide + SO2
B.
Sodium carbonate + sulphur
C.
Sodium sulphite + sulphur
D.
Sodium sulphate + sulphur
Right Answer is :
✓ C. Sodium sulphite + sulphur
